How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 02139?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| 02139 Studio Apartments | $2,907 | $1,000 | $13,781 |
| 02139 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,331 | $1,299 | $11,057 |
| 02139 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,092 | $2,300 | $17,944 |
| 02139 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,994 | $2,950 | $19,664 |
| 02139 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,335 | $3,200 | $15,000 |
| 02139 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,136 | $1,250 | $7,775 |
